Transaction bdf96a22283eb79300caccc67d4bfc1b7667d1708c59a5f96c46d9530a85f9f3
1 Input
1 Output
-
bdf96a22283eb79300caccc67d4bfc1b7667d1708c59a5f96c46d9530a85f9f3:0
- value
- 399758
- script pubkey
- OP_0 OP_PUSHBYTES_20 8cfccbc990fbf34a348653c6bcf83fe12564a8f4
- address
- bc1q3n7vhjvsl0e55dyx20rte7pluyjkf2855glr4j